/**jsdoc
|
|
* The <code>Avatar</code> API is used to manipulate scriptable avatars on the domain. This API is a subset of the
|
|
* {@link MyAvatar} API.
|
|
*
|
|
* <p><strong>Note:</strong> In the examples, use "<code>Avatar</code>" instead of "<code>MyAvatar</code>".</p>
|
|
*
|
|
* @namespace Avatar
|
|
*
|
|
* @hifi-assignment-client
|
|
*
|
|
* @property {Vec3} position
|
|
* @property {number} scale
|
|
* @property {number} density <em>Read-only.</em>
|
|
* @property {Vec3} handPosition
|
|
* @property {number} bodyYaw - The rotation left or right about an axis running from the head to the feet of the avatar.
|
|
* Yaw is sometimes called "heading".
|
|
* @property {number} bodyPitch - The rotation about an axis running from shoulder to shoulder of the avatar. Pitch is
|
|
* sometimes called "elevation".
|
|
* @property {number} bodyRoll - The rotation about an axis running from the chest to the back of the avatar. Roll is
|
|
* sometimes called "bank".
|
|
* @property {Quat} orientation
|
|
* @property {Quat} headOrientation - The orientation of the avatar's head.
|
|
* @property {number} headPitch - The rotation about an axis running from ear to ear of the avatar's head. Pitch is
|
|
* sometimes called "elevation".
|
|
* @property {number} headYaw - The rotation left or right about an axis running from the base to the crown of the avatar's
|
|
* head. Yaw is sometimes called "heading".
|
|
* @property {number} headRoll - The rotation about an axis running from the nose to the back of the avatar's head. Roll is
|
|
* sometimes called "bank".
|
|
* @property {Vec3} velocity
|
|
* @property {Vec3} angularVelocity
|
|
* @property {number} audioLoudness
|
|
* @property {number} audioAverageLoudness
|
|
* @property {string} displayName
|
|
* @property {string} sessionDisplayName - Sanitized, defaulted version displayName that is defined by the AvatarMixer
|
|
* rather than by Interface clients. The result is unique among all avatars present at the time.
|
|
* @property {boolean} lookAtSnappingEnabled
|
|
* @property {string} skeletonModelURL
|
|
* @property {AttachmentData[]} attachmentData
|
|
* @property {string[]} jointNames - The list of joints in the current avatar model. <em>Read-only.</em>
|
|
* @property {Uuid} sessionUUID <em>Read-only.</em>
|
|
* @property {Mat4} sensorToWorldMatrix <em>Read-only.</em>
|
|
* @property {Mat4} controllerLeftHandMatrix <em>Read-only.</em>
|
|
* @property {Mat4} controllerRightHandMatrix <em>Read-only.</em>
|
|
* @property {number} sensorToWorldScale <em>Read-only.</em>
